What are IRS Form 408 Regulations?

IRS Form 408 Regulations consist of final rules established by the IRS for managing distributions from individual retirement arrangements (IRAs). These regulations became effective on May 5, 2003, and apply to contributions made on or after January 1, 2004. Understanding the IRS regulations is crucial for complying with tax laws related to IRA contributions and distributions.
